Quote: GS Trigger question:

I am one hour below the GS trigger and was awarded a GS. The pay for the trip equals 10:30 in the activity section of time card and the GS pay part shows 9:30.

I believe this means I will only receive 20 hours of "total" pay instead of the 21? I understand I can use my bank but I am negative 30, so thats Moot.

Just want to make sure I get "some" of the GS pay, instead of nothing until I hit the GS trigger. Thinking it's a equal reduction in GS pay for each hour underneath the trigger….

experts?
You will receive 1 hour pay and credit to get you to the trigger. The rest will be double pay/no credit (the remaining 9.5 hours).

So you are correct. Also, don't forget that GS accounting is not done until the end of the month. You have until then to WS, swap with the pot, or get a swapboard transaction to add time to your month. Then your entire GS will pay double.

I knew guys awhile back who would start the month with zero (easier to do in our old line of time system). They would then get a high time GS to start the month, then spend the rest of it WSing easy turns, etc up to the GS trigger.

I wanted to relay a cautionary tale I have just endured.

I wrote a check to pay a bill that I did not want going through my bill payer system. That check was stolen out of my mailbox Monday night or Tuesday morning. The thieves tried to wash the check and cash it Thursday afternoon. Wings Credit Union called me almost immediately after it happened. The teller was new, but something didn't feel right, so she called her supervisor over, and called me. It had the same check number as the one I put in the mail, a signature that resembled mine, and the check had all of the right fraud features including the embossed texture.

Wings locked my account until I could get into a branch the next morning. they opened a new account, transferred the funds, linked all my ATM cards, and reimbursed the money they paid to the crooks. All before noon the following day.

When I got back into town on monday, I went to my local branch to give them a copy of the police report I filed, they said someone tried to cash another check on Friday. They delayed him long enough to call the police. They had it all on video and the idiot used his real name, gave them his SSN, DOB... everything.

I am thankful for stupid criminals, but I am even more grateful to the sharp people at Wings Financial for not only being smart enough to catch a forged check, but for fantastic customer service. They ordered new checks for me, but I am using bill payer from now on!

Lets stay safe out there!
